> > I maintain pgpool-II in Fedora and I have found that pgpool provides a
> > library named libpcp.so. And also another project Performance Co-Pilot
> > provides a library with the name libpcp.so. So I would like to ask
> whether
> > there is a possibility to change this name within Your project? I
> > understand that it could be a big change but nonetheless, it could be
> > beneficial for pgpool to use some more intuitive name for the library.
